Output 75ac021ed22d59506f5fbe589655eed3f28897135429ed5bdf59c70596fa77c8:0

value
3400358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c65cbae2be2ddfb53e6cf0abfbd5aa3da7c6766c OP_EQUAL
address
3KmroXBAqPvfMixsG6nDp8hpRb4LeRkfqe
transaction
75ac021ed22d59506f5fbe589655eed3f28897135429ed5bdf59c70596fa77c8
spent
true